Lot excavation services involve the careful removal and grading of soil, rocks, and debris from a designated property area. This process prepares the land for various construction projects, such as building a new home, installing a driveway, or creating a foundation for an addition.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ment to ensure the site is level, stable, and ready for the next stage of development. Proper excavation is essential to provide a solid base and prevent future issues related to uneven terrain or poor drainage.

These services help solve common property problems like poor drainage, uneven land, or obstructions that hinder development plans. For example, if a yard has standing water after heavy rains, excavation can help redirect water flow and improve drainage. Similarly, properties with overgrown vegetation, rocks, or debris may require excavation to clear the land before construction or landscaping can begin. By addressing these issues early, property owners can avoid costly repairs or delays in their projects.

The overview below groups typical Lot Excavation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Springfield, MO.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Excavation Projects - For routine lot clearing or minor excavations,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many jobs fall within this range, especially for straightforward tasks like debris removal or small-scale grading.

Medium-Scale Excavation - Larger projects such as preparing a lot for construction or substantial landscaping usually cost between $1,000 and $3,000. These jobs are common and often involve more extensive earthmoving and site prep work.

Large or Complex Excavations - Extensive excavation work, including significant grading or utility installation, can range from $3,500 to $8,000 or more. Fewer projects reach this tier, typically reserved for large developments or challenging terrain.

Full Lot Replacement or Major Projects - Complete excavation or site overhaul projects often exceed $10,000, with larger, more intricate jobs reaching $20,000+ depending on scope and site conditions. These are less common but necessary for comprehensive site redevelopment.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is lot excavation? Lot excavation involves removing soil, rocks, or debris from a property to prepare the land for construction, landscaping, or other projects.

Why might I need professional lot excavation services? Hiring local contractors ensures proper land clearing, grading, and safety measures are followed for your specific property needs.

What types of projects require lot excavation? Projects such as building foundations, installing septic systems, landscaping, or creating level surfaces often need lot excavation services.

How do local contractors handle different soil conditions? Experienced service providers assess soil types and conditions to determine the appropriate excavation methods and equipment.

What should I consider before hiring a lot excavation service? It's important to review a contractor's experience, equipment, and reputation to ensure they can handle your project requirements effectively.
